WebA normal tongue should look not too big or small, not too thick nor thin, not too red in color nor pale, not too wet nor dry. The tongue covering is thin and white in color and cover most part of the tongue. The tongue is stable, not shaking when pull out. There should have no teeth index on the edge of the tongue. The average person ... WebFeb 3, 2024 · By Mayo Clinic Staff White tongue is the result of an overgrowth and swelling of the fingerlike projections (papillae) on the surface of your tongue. The appearance of a white coating is caused by debris, bacteria and dead cells getting lodged between the enlarged and sometimes inflamed papillae.
